国产xxxx99真实实拍_久久不雅视频_高清韩国a级特黄毛片_嗯老师别我我受不了了小说

資訊專欄INFORMATION COLUMN

Leetcode PHP題解--D15 509. Fibonacci Number

ccj659 / 1585人閱讀

摘要:遞歸有兩個(gè)條件。一個(gè)是終止條件。要不然會無限遞歸下去。思路因?yàn)樵摂?shù)列中,當(dāng)前數(shù)字為前兩項(xiàng)之和,所以要計(jì)算前一項(xiàng)的前兩項(xiàng)之和和前前一項(xiàng)的前兩項(xiàng)之和。但,當(dāng)當(dāng)前為第項(xiàng)或第項(xiàng)時(shí),沒有前一項(xiàng)或前前一項(xiàng)。此時(shí)第項(xiàng)返回,第項(xiàng)返回即可。

509. Fibonacci Number 題目鏈接

509. Fibonacci Number

題目分析

斐波那契數(shù)列應(yīng)該不用我多說了吧?
是個(gè)經(jīng)典的遞歸問題。

遞歸有兩個(gè)條件。
一個(gè)是終止條件。要不然會無限遞歸下去。
另一個(gè)是自己調(diào)自己。這才叫遞歸。

思路

因?yàn)樵摂?shù)列中,當(dāng)前數(shù)字為前兩項(xiàng)之和,所以要計(jì)算前一項(xiàng)的“前兩項(xiàng)之和”和前前一項(xiàng)的“前兩項(xiàng)之和”。

但,當(dāng)當(dāng)前為第1項(xiàng)或第2項(xiàng)時(shí),沒有前一項(xiàng)或前前一項(xiàng)。此時(shí)第1項(xiàng)返回0,第2項(xiàng)返回1即可。

最終代碼
fib($N-1) + $this->fib($N-2);
    }
}

若覺得本文章對你有用,歡迎用愛發(fā)電資助。

文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請注明本文地址:http://specialneedsforspecialkids.com/yun/31089.html

相關(guān)文章

  • Leetcode PHP題解--D58 693. Binary Number with Altern

    摘要:題目鏈接題目分析給定一個(gè)數(shù)字,返回其二進(jìn)制形式中,和是否交替出現(xiàn)。若為偶數(shù),最低位為,那么只能重復(fù)出現(xiàn)串。根據(jù)以上規(guī)則創(chuàng)建長度為給定數(shù)字二進(jìn)制長度一半的串,并轉(zhuǎn)換為十進(jìn)制。最終代碼若覺得本文章對你有用,歡迎用愛發(fā)電資助。 D58 693. Binary Number with Alternating Bits 題目鏈接 693. Binary Number with Alternati...

    yexiaobai 評論0 收藏0
  • Leetcode PHP題解--D57 762. Prime Number of Set Bits

    摘要:題目鏈接題目分析對給定范圍內(nèi)的每個(gè)整數(shù),返回其二進(jìn)制形式下,數(shù)字出現(xiàn)的次數(shù)為質(zhì)數(shù)的次數(shù)。思路由于題目固定了范圍為,次方為千萬。即最多只會出現(xiàn)次。存在則符合題目要求的數(shù)字,否則不計(jì)入該數(shù)字。最終代碼若覺得本文章對你有用,歡迎用愛發(fā)電資助。 D57 762. Prime Number of Set Bits in Binary Representation 題目鏈接 762. Prime ...

    Cobub 評論0 收藏0
  • Leetcode PHP題解--D50 933. Number of Recent Calls

    摘要:題目鏈接題目分析這個(gè)題目說實(shí)在的,看得我一臉蒙蔽。返回自毫秒到現(xiàn)在為止的次數(shù)包括當(dāng)前。調(diào)函數(shù)時(shí),傳入的參數(shù)為當(dāng)前的毫秒數(shù)。思路其實(shí)是說,返回前毫秒內(nèi)的次數(shù)。最終代碼若覺得本文章對你有用,歡迎用愛發(fā)電資助。 D50 933. Number of Recent Calls 題目鏈接 933. Number of Recent Calls 題目分析 這個(gè)題目說實(shí)在的,看得我一臉蒙蔽。 返回自...

    gekylin 評論0 收藏0
  • Leetcode PHP題解--D51 136. Single Number

    摘要:題目鏈接題目分析返回給定數(shù)組中,只出現(xiàn)了一次的元素。思路用計(jì)算元素出現(xiàn)的次數(shù)。最終代碼若覺得本文章對你有用,歡迎用愛發(fā)電資助。 D51 136. Single Number 題目鏈接 136. Single Number 題目分析 返回給定數(shù)組中,只出現(xiàn)了一次的元素。 思路 用array_count_values計(jì)算元素出現(xiàn)的次數(shù)。 再用array_search返回出現(xiàn)次數(shù)為1的元素。...

    KunMinX 評論0 收藏0
  • Leetcode PHP題解--D24 476. Number Complement

    摘要:返回該數(shù)字即可。思路題目描述得已經(jīng)很清楚了。要注意對調(diào)的時(shí)候,不能直接對調(diào)。需要先把換成除之外的其他字符,最后再把他替換過來。因?yàn)闀错樞蛑饌€(gè)替換。替換完成之后,在用轉(zhuǎn)換成十進(jìn)制即可。最終代碼若覺得本文章對你有用,歡迎用愛發(fā)電資助。 476. Number Complement 題目鏈接 476. Number Complement 題目分析 給定一個(gè)數(shù)字,將他轉(zhuǎn)換成二進(jìn)制后,將0和1...

    phodal 評論0 收藏0

發(fā)表評論

0條評論

最新活動
閱讀需要支付1元查看
<